Fix extensionData database errors - make optional
Some checks failed
CI / run (push) Has been cancelled
Some checks failed
CI / run (push) Has been cancelled
This commit is contained in:
@@ -67,7 +67,8 @@ func (s *extensionService) Start() error {
|
||||
table := db.GetTable[extensionData]()
|
||||
extdata, err := table.All()
|
||||
if err != nil {
|
||||
return fmt.Errorf("failed to select enabled extensions: %w", err)
|
||||
// Extensions are optional, skip if database not available
|
||||
return nil
|
||||
}
|
||||
for _, data := range extdata {
|
||||
if !data.Enable {
|
||||
|
||||
Reference in New Issue
Block a user